1635086305 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 2050997760. Its totient is φ = 1250545920.
The previous prime is 1635086281. The next prime is 1635086371. The reversal of 1635086305 is 5036805361.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 1635086305 - 27 = 1635086177 is a prime.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 31 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1737135 + ... + 1738075.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(64093680).
Almost surely, 21635086305 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
1635086305 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(415911455).
1635086305 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.
1635086305 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 1161.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 64800, while the sum is 37.
The square root of 1635086305 is about 40436.2004273399. The cubic root of 1635086305 is about 1178.0947673151.
